5.1.2.10.1 Alarm-1 and Alarm-2 relays fail-safe
This parameter allows the user to set the Alarm-1 and Alarm-2 relays to either failsafe or non-
failsafe action. Failsafe action is defined as; relay coils are not powered (contacts are in normal
position) in active alarm state. Non-Failsafe action is defined as; relay coils are powered (contacts
are in non-normal position) in active alarm state. The Alarm-1 and Alarm-2 Relays Failsafe setting
may be set to “YES” or “NO”. This setting is accessed from the Alarm and Relay Setup Menu by
typing “1” or “F” on the RS-232 terminal.
5.1.2.10.2 Alarm-1 level setting (setpoint)
This setting sets the threshold level for Alarm-1. Depending on whether or not it is set to ascending
or descending, Alarm-1 becomes active when the oxygen concentration is above or below this
threshold level. The Alarm-1 setpoint may be set anywhere from 0 PPM to 2,000 PPM. This
setting is accessed from the Alarm Relay Setup Menu by typing “2” on the RS-232 terminal.
5.1.2.10.3 Alarm-1 descending
This setting configures Alarm-1 to either ascending or descending action. Ascending is defined as
Alarm-1 active when the oxygen concentration is above the Alarm-1 setpoint level. Descending is
defined as; Alarm-1 active when the oxygen concentration is below the Alarm-1 setpoint level. The
descending setting may be set to “YES” or “NO”. This setting is accessed from the Alarm and
Relay Setup Menu by typing “3” on the RS-232 terminal.
5.1.2.10.4 Alarm-2 level setting (setpoint)
This setting sets the threshold level for Alarm-2. Depending on whether or not it is set to ascending
or descending, Alarm-2 becomes active when the oxygen concentration is above or below this
threshold level. The Alarm-2 setpoint may be set anywhere from 0 PPM to 2,000 PPM. This
setting is accessed from the Alarm Relay Setup Menu by typing “4” on the RS-232 terminal.
5.1.2.10.5 Alarm-2 descending
This setting configures Alarm-2 to either ascending or descending action. Ascending is defined as
Alarm-2 active when the oxygen concentration is above the Alarm-2 setpoint level. Descending is
defined as; Alarm-2 active when the oxygen concentration is below the Alarm-2 setpoint level. The
descending setting may be set to “YES” or “NO”. This setting is accessed from the Alarm and
Relay Setup Menu by typing “5” on the RS-232 terminal.
5.1.2.10.6 Relay hold time
This setting determines the minimum time that Alarm-1 and Alarm-2 relays will hold their active
state once the Alarm-1 and Alarm-2 setpoint levels have been exceeded, regardless of the actual
Oxygen concentration after Alarm-1 and Alarm-2 have been activated. The Hold Time level may be
set anywhere from 0 to 300 seconds. This setting is accessed from the Alarm Relay Setup Menu
by typing “6” or “H” on the RS-232 terminal.
5.1.2.10.7 Fault relay active during warm-up
This setting determines the active status of the Fault relay during the Model 7100E warm-up routine
(section 4.3.1.2). The activate setting may be set to “YES” or “NO”. This setting is accessed from
the Alarm Relay Setup Menu by typing “7” or “W” on the RS-232 terminal.
